Airbus is set to develop its presence in Malaysia with the expansion of its joint venture maintenance unit Sepang Aircraft Engineering (SAE) and the establishment of a new Airbus Customer Services Centre. The developments are the first in a series of projects that will see the manufacturer increase its footprint in the fast-growing South East Asian region and provide more support services for operators of its aircraft. The initiatives in Malaysia were announced at a ceremony at the SAE premises at Kuala Lumpur International airport on October 2nd, to launch construction of a second hangar at the facility. The new hangar at SAE, which specialises in the maintenance and overhaul of Airbus single aisle aircraft, will have a floor area of 13,000 m² and will be capable of accommodating three A320 Family aircraft for major maintenance checks. This will be in addition to the existing hangar, which can accommodate six single aisle aircraft at any one time. The new Airbus Customer Services facility, 100 per cent owned by Airbus, will be located adjacent to SAE. It will be an expansion of the manufacturer’s global network of offices providing 24/7 specialised major aircraft engineering and repair services. Existing offices offering this support are located in Toulouse, Wichita and Beijing.
